计算机科学:数值表达式的求值

学习计算机科学的概念,示例问题和解释

大学导师应用商店 大学导师安卓商店

例子问题

例子问题1:评估数值表达式

Int a = 49;

Int b = 6;

Int c = 49% 6;

的价值是什么c?

可能的答案:

正确答案:

解释

模(或模)运算符返回除法语句的余数。它只适用于整数操作数。因此,它将只返回一个整数结果。6能除48最多8次。

然后

因此,

例子问题1:评估数值表达式

Int a = 5;

+ = 3.14;

用c++或Java语言,会有什么价值一个是在上面的代码片段之后吗?

可能的答案:

正确答案:

解释

当使用加等号(+=)操作符时,答案被强制转换为左参数的类型。自一个是一个int,表达式返回的值转换为int在它被存储之前一个.因此,小数点和小数点后面的任何信息都被截断。

例子问题2:评估数值表达式

求数学方程的值?

可能的答案:

正确答案:

解释

你必须记住PEMDAS。

乘法和除法优先

(double * int = a double)

加减之后

大学导师的学习工具